Bio

Brian has spent his career investing in and operating food and beverage companies. While serving as President and Chief Financial Officer of Southern Season, Brian helped the specialty food market, restaurant and cooking school operation grow from a one-store retailer to a multi-state brand opening over 110,000 square feet of retail space and growing to over 800 employees. As a partner with private equity firm Carrboro Capital, Brian led the group’s strategy of owning and operating companies in the food and beverage and consumer retail space. Prior to Carrboro Capital, Brian was with Falfurrias Capital Partners, a middle market private equity firm founded by Hugh McColl and Marc Oken, former CEO and CFO of Bank of America. There he managed investments in companies totaling over $275M in enterprise value including Bojangles’, an operator and franchisor of quick service restaurants currently generating over $1 billion in annual system-wide sales. Mr. Fauver co-founded the Share the Food Foundation in 2012, a non-profit with a mission to fight hunger and hunger related issues. He’s spoken at food industry conferences such as the Specialty Food Association’s Fancy Food Show. Brian began his career in investment banking with SunTrust Robinson Humphrey and received both his Bachelor’s and MBA degrees from the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ill.
